Fall/winter 2015 has ushered in a brand-new dressing game: A gaggle of colours, fabrics, prints, patterns and fits came together on runways in what looked, at first glance, like a touch of madness but was really a hyper-curated scene. Trend after trend was layered on: extra-wide-legged pants with even roomier jackets, mind-bending prints and geometric patterns, metallics on top of metallics. It’s a sartorial menagerie that many designers created with the help of runway stylists, who contribute, from behind the show curtain, to the magic that is the spectacle.
